Martin County Florida Household Income
The Census ACS 1-year survey reports that the median household income for the Martin County Florida area was $70,842 in 2019, the latest figures available. Martin County median household income is $11,615 higher than the median Florida household income and $5,130 greater than the US median household income. 2020 county income data (including Martin County median household income) will be released in September of 2021. Martin County Family Income
The ACS 1-year data shows the median family income for Martin County was $87,659 in 2019. Compared to the median Florida family income, Martin County median family income is $16,311 higher. Martin County Per Capita Income
The ACS 1-year survey shows the per capita income for Martin County was $46,789 in 2019. Compared to the median Florida per capita income, Martin County median per capita income is $13,902 higher.
